导读 🚀 在编程的世界里,解决数学问题总是充满了挑战与乐趣。今天,让我们一起探索如何用C语言实现牛顿迭代法来求解一元非线性方程的根。🔍🌱
🚀 在编程的世界里,解决数学问题总是充满了挑战与乐趣。今天,让我们一起探索如何用C语言实现牛顿迭代法来求解一元非线性方程的根。🔍
🌱 牛顿迭代法是一种用于寻找函数零点的数值方法。它通过不断逼近的方式,逐步接近方程的精确解。🎯 在这个过程中,我们需要定义一个初始猜测值,并使用迭代公式进行计算,直到结果达到预设的精度要求。
🛠️ 使用C语言实现这一过程时,我们首先需要定义方程及其导数。这一步是至关重要的,因为它直接影响到算法的准确性。📐 接下来,编写一个循环结构来执行迭代过程,每次迭代都根据当前的估计值更新解的近似值。
💡 为了确保程序的健壮性,还需要加入一些条件判断语句,比如迭代次数限制和误差范围检查。这样一来,即使遇到复杂的方程也能有效避免无限循环的风险。
📚 通过这样的步骤,我们可以成功地用C语言实现牛顿迭代法,从而求解各种一元非线性方程。这不仅是一个很好的编程练习机会,也为我们提供了处理实际问题的强大工具。🔧
🌈 总之,掌握牛顿迭代法的C语言实现方法,不仅能加深对数值分析的理解,还能提高我们的编程技能。希望这篇文章能激发你对数学和编程结合的兴趣!🌟